"The only violin concerto written by Richard Strauss, at just 18 years old, is a beautiful, energetic, brilliantly structured work with so many clues and features of his later style.", says Alena Baeva. With her long-standing collaborator Paavo Järvi and the Deutsche Kammerphilharmonie Bremen, she has found the ideal partners to record this relatively rarely performed concerto, as well as another early masterpiece, Bartók's First Violin Concerto, which is essentially a love letter to the violinist Stefi Geyer, nine years his junior.

The 'Stefi theme' (D - F♯ - A - C♯) forms the basis of the first movement… but she never played it, as she broke up with him a few days before he finished his concerto... Bartók's First Rhapsody for Violin and Orchestra rounds completes this programme. Just a few days after its premiere, the composer travelled to Bremen for his next concert in the Glockensaal, where, 94 years later, this recording was made.
